So I decided to step out of the Garden and app for yet another AmEx.
I have all my reports froze and tried to app with AmEx to see what happened, and when the lady submitted my app over the phone she said she was unable to get a decision at that time, so I said to her, ""Oh yeah, I just remembered my EX report is froze"" she said, yes, that's probably the reason.
So I called EX got a temp PIN and called AmEx New Accounts back and gave them the PIN, the rep pulled my EX report and instantly said Congratulations, you've been approved.
I apped for the HiltonHH Honors card, it has no AF and a promo for 40,000 bonus points if I spend 750 in the first 90 days which will be no problem, I would like to start traveling and visiting different places in the future, so I think this card is a good fit for me.
Not to mention this is my fourth Card with AmEx backdated to 91, so I now have 84 years of history listed on my reports with AmEx alone LOL!!! (Well, I will once this card is reported). This Hilton Card will be my oldest AmEx since the open date will be listed at 2/1991 and my BC is listed as opened 3/1991, you just have to love backdating.

@on TU my AAoA's is like 8.4 years, but of course FICO rounds down AAoA's, so it's technically 8 years, my EQ is @ 7.6 years IIRC (rounding down 7 yrs) and EX 8.7 years (again rounding down 8 years)
This will be my 15th TL on my TU report so I may gain a year putting me at 9 yrs AAoA's, I wont see a huge boost of AAoA's because I have so many TL's listed on my reports, but any boost to my AAoA's is welcomed.
